The New Year is almost among us, which means new opportunities to enhance your oral health care. If you haven’t already started, make sure you’re brushing and flossing on a daily basis and visiting your dentist for professional cleanings every 6 months. Furthermore, don’t be afraid to look for new ways to improve your pre-existing treatments including upgrading your dental floss techniques or even the tools to use to floss your teeth.

To ensure you oral remains in peak condition, always make sure you are flossing safely and effectively with reliable products. If you have any questions or concerns about your dental floss or any other interdental cleaner you may be using to clean between teeth, speak with your dentist about public suggestions and recommendations. Ideally, you should use a threaded dental floss that is shed-resistant and strong enough to last effectively for an entire flossing session.

Never use the same strand more than once. In addition, always make sure to use a different section of each strand between each tooth. To accomplish this, you will need to use a strand that is wrapped around a finger on each hand, so you can move up and down as needed. If you wish to forgo threaded floss altogether, use an interdental cleaner such as a water flosser.
